| The U Gem is located at R.A. = 07h55m05.2s,
Decl. = 22° 00' 04 " (equinox 2000.0), V-band range 8.8 - 15.3 mag (more detail
for U Gem). We observed the star
on seven nights, beginning on Nov. 6, until Dec. 21, 2007. The data was collected by using the automated 25-cm f/4.2 Schmidt-Cassegrain with a CCD camera cooled to -22 °C and single Johnson V band. The exposure time was 80 seconds for first night and 120 seconds for other six nights. All images were bias, dark and flat subtracted. Altogether we collected 1140 data points. All data was sent to AAVSO.
